This is a comprehensive survey of textile designs in the English Arts and Crafts style for twenty five years after the first Arts and Crafts Exhibition in 1888, these English textiles were shown throughout Europe and the United States, influencing designers and attracting a large public. The refined creations of Arthur Silver (including Liberty’s celebrated Peacock Feather), the distinctive designs of C. F. A. Voysey, the floral patterns of Lindsay Butterfield and George Haite all were, and continue to be, a source of delight and inspiration. Linda Parry first examines the evolution and development of the style and discusses the whole range of Arts and Crafts textiles printed and woven fabrics, tapestries and carpets, lace and embroidery. She the presents an alphabetical annotated catalogue that provides invaluable information on designers, manufacturers, and shops. The illustrations have been selected from the out standing collections of the Victoria and Albert Museum in London, and are supplemented by notable examples from other museums. For this new edition, many of the illustrations that were previously printed in black and white are now reproduced in full color. Also included are rare period photographs of designers and of the fabrics in use in Victorian interiors.

London is world famous for its multitude of shops, but Knightsbridge and Oxford Street are just the tip of the iceberg. Each area of London – from Hackney to Hampstead, from Putney to Peckham – has its own distinctive atmosphere, shops and unique history. Unfortunately, the homogenisation of the downtown is beginning to blur these distinctions. Still Open is an intimate tour of some of the capital’s best-kept secrets, the traditional shops that have managed to stay open and flourish in the face of this increasingly fierce competition. From the pie and mash shops of the East End, to the 1950s Italian delis of Soho, to James Taylor and Son’s classic umbrella shop on Gower Street, Still Open also takes in butchers, florists, coffee shops, clothes shops and milliners. The establishments’ interiors and exteriors are beautifully photographed and the history of each shop is told by their proprietors and customers. Still Open is at once a social history, a photographic essay on interior design through the ages and an affectionate look at the last vestiges of romance in the commercial center of England.
